The Eze Ndigbo Mekong River, Asia HRH (Amb.)  Eze Uzochukwu Jerome Ezeneche, Eze Nwatagwuosimiri has endorsed Nze Akachukwu Sullivan Nwankpo, ‘Oputa Ifeadi’ as the governor of Anambra State in the forthcoming election.

In a statement made available to Daily Sun, Ezeneche said Akachukwu who served as Special Assistant to the then former Vice President, Good luck Jonathan on Special Duties and later served the Late President Yar’ Adua as Senior Special Assistant on   Special Projects, then worked with former President GoodLuck Jonathan as Special adviser on Technical matters and later as secretary to the Presidential Task Force on Power (PTFP) is the best man for the job.

 

While calling on ndi Anambra to choose the right man for the job, Ezeneche who is king of six nations said it is person like Akachukwu, a grassroots politician with international exposure that can move Anambra forward.

On why he endorse the APGA chieftain, the royal father known for his philanthropy at home and in the Diaspora said “Akachukwu from Okija in Anambra state is a God-fearing man who has interest of common man at heart. When he was in government, he attracted Federal presence to his state. Through his NGO, he powered the youths on job creation. If he becomes governor ofAnambra state, he would even do more.

Throughout his service in private and public sector, he delivered his tasks diligently without any taint of corruption”, he said.

While calling on Ndi Anambra to support him, Ezeneche said he would rally ndi Anambra in the Diaspora to give unflinching support to Nze Akachukwu for him to become governor of the state in November this year.
